  • Publication number: 20230367987
    Abstract: A medical container including a tubular barrel defining a reservoir for a medical product. The barrel is provided with a scale having graduations indicative of an injected volume or a remaining volume of said medical product. The barrel further includes a RFID tag including an antenna that forms, follows or overlays with at least a portion of the scale.

  • Publication number: 20230256172
    Abstract: This medical container includes a barrel defining a reservoir for containing a medical product, and a needle extending in a barrel channel provided at a distal end of the barrel so as to establish a fluid communication between the reservoir and the needle. The medical container further includes a RFID on-metal (ROM) tag, said RFID on-metal tag being located at least partly inside the barrel channel and having an antenna extending along the needle.

  • Publication number: 20230062851
    Abstract: An adaptor for connecting a medical container to a connector, the adaptor including longitudinal projections including a distal portion configured to exert a progressively increasing radial pressure on connecting means of the connector when said connector is moved axially proximally within the adaptor and a proximal portion configured to authorize the partial release of said pressure as the connector is moved further proximally, said proximal portion being further configured to be contacted by said connecting means upon said partial release of said pressure and to emit a sound when contacted by said connecting means, thereby providing an end user with a tactile and audible indication that the connection between the connector and the adaptor is secured. The disclosure also relates to a medical container having such an adaptor mounted onto its distal tip.

  • Publication number: 20230063816
    Abstract: The adaptor including a proximal part configured to be secured onto a distal tip of a medical container, a distal part configured to receive said connector in order to establish a fluid communication between the distal tip of the medical container and the connector, said distal part including a window extending through a lateral wall of the adpator. The adaptor further includes an indicator that is movable between a first position and a second position wherein the indicator outwardly extends relative to the first position. This indicator includes blocking means configured to block a movement of the indicator 8 from said first position to the second position, and a cam portion configured to be pushed outwardly by the connector when the connector reaches a predetermined position in the adaptor, thereby unblocking and pushing the indicator to the second position in order to provide an end user with a visual and tactile indication that the connection between the connector and the adaptor is terminated.

  • Publication number: 20220355037
    Abstract: A tip cap for a medical injection device, including: a tip connector configured to engage a tip of the medical injection device; a closure cap configured to sealingly close a distal opening of the tip, the closure cap being releasably connected to the tip connector; an RFID tag including a chip and an antenna, where the chip is overmolded in one of the tip connector and the closure cap and the antenna is overmolded in the other one of the tip connector and the closure cap, the chip and the antenna being electrically connected by a bridge configured to break under a relative movement applied to the closure cap and the tip connector in order to release the closure cap from the tip connector, and the antenna is located at an interface between the tip connector and the closure cap.
